Bumblebee Working On A Flower
Nature is a wonderful thing. Today's photo shows this in vivid color as we
witness a bumblebee working on a beautiful flower.
While honeybees work on flowers and create honey from the nectar, bumblebees
actually work on flowers that have no nectar! As bees go, the bumblebee is one
of the most colorful and beautiful bees on the planet (but they can certainly
cause considerable pain and discomfort if they sting you).
Bees of all varieties help us out by pollinating flowers, garden plants, fruit
trees and more. I guess you can say that bees are our friends in many ways.
